    Lord Ganesh Statue Thailand

    By Thai-Eyes | November 28, 2008



    Thailand is a buddhist country,
    but the frontiers between Buddhism and Hinduism are fluent
    and Hindu Gods as Rama, Shiva, Brahma, Hanuman and Ganesha (Ganesh)
    are highly enshrined in Thailand.
    The elephant-headed Hindu god Ganesha is believed to be
    a protector for merchants and brings luck for transactions.


    Lord Ganesh Statue Thailand

    This beautiful Ganesha (Ganesh) statue,
    carved from teakwood, we found in Chiang Mai – North Thailand
